ORDER
This writ petition has been filed seeking to direct the 1st respondent to consider petitioner's representation dated 06.11.2019 and thereby to permit the petitioner to receive the entire matured amount in the Policy No. 710943730 dated 21.07.1992.
2.Learned counsel for the petitioner would submit that the petitioner is the wife of late M.Mohan, who has invested in Jeevan Mitra (Double Cover) Endowment Plan in Policy No.710943730. After his demise, the petitioner made a representation before the 2nd respondent claiming the accumulated amount of insurance in the aforesaid policy. Since the same was not considered, the present writ petition has been filed.
3.Learned counsel appearing for the respondents would submit that on 07.11.2019 and 27.11.2019, the replies were sent to the petitioner directing the petitioner to produce the legal heir certificate. According to the respondent, the petitioner has not produced the legal heir certificate till date. If the same is produced, the respondent will consider the petitioner's representation.
4.Considering the submissions made by the learned counsel for the petitioner as well as the learned counsel appearing for the respondents, the petitioner is directed to produce the legal heir certificate as requested by the 2nd respondent. Since the petitioner is widow and a mother of two minor children, immediately upon the production of the legal heir certificate, the 2nd respondent is directed to release the amount. In case, if there is any nominee, 1/4th share of the amount shall be retained for the nominee and the balance 3/4th share shall be disposed to the petitioner.
5.With the above direction, this writ petition is disposed of. No costs. 03-03-2026 rst Index:Yes/No Speaking/Non-speaking order Internet:Yes To 1.The Claim Manager, Divisional Grievances Redressal office, II Floor, LIC Building 153, Anna salai Chennai 02.
